The Role of Gluten in Baking

Gluten is a composite of proteins found in wheat and related grains. It is crucial for traditional baking, as it provides structure and elasticity to doughs. When flour is mixed with water, gluten proteins swell and interlink, creating a network that traps air. This action gives rise to the texture of bread, cakes, and pastries. The development of gluten occurs through kneading and mixing, which is why texture varies based on these factors. When gluten is present, it typically results in baked goods that have a chewy texture and a pleasing mouthfeel.

Gluten also contributes to the overall rise and stability of products. For baking processes that involve yeast, such as bread making, gluten is vital; it helps the dough retain gases that are produced during fermentation. Without gluten, baked goods often lack that desirable lightness, leading to denser final products.

Challenges Faced in Gluten-Free Recipes

Baking without gluten introduces a set of challenges. When gluten is removed, achieving the same textural quality becomes difficult. Here are a few key challenges:

  • Texture Variations: Many gluten-free flours, like almond or coconut flour, do not mimic the elasticity provided by gluten. This leads to denser or crumblier textures in baked goods.
  • Ingredient Substitutions: Finding the right blends of flours and starches to create a balanced recipe may require substantial experimentation. Compatibility between various gluten-free ingredients is not always straightforward.
  • Structural Stability: In items like bread or cakes, structural integrity is compromised without gluten. This means more attention needs to be given to the mixing process, baking conditions, and additional ingredients that can help stabilize the end products.
  • Flavors and Moisture: Some alternative flours can overwhelm the flavor of the final product. Furthermore, gluten-free baked goods may also dry out faster. Adjustments in the ratios and types of fats or liquids become necessary to maintain moisture and flavor balance.

Primary Ingredients

The primary ingredients in Cup4Cup flour blend typically include a mix of white rice flour, brown rice flour, potato starch, tapioca flour, and xanthan gum. Each component serves a distinct purpose that enhances the baking process:

  • White Rice Flour: This provides a smooth texture and helps with the overall volume of the blend. Its neutral flavor makes it an excellent base for various recipes.
  • Brown Rice Flour: This offers additional nutrients and a slightly nutty flavor, which balances the other ingredients.
  • Potato Starch: Known for its ability to add moisture and create a light, airy texture, potato starch plays a critical role in baked goods.
  • Tapioca Flour: This ingredient improves elasticity and gives a chewy quality to baked items, resembling the texture found in gluten-containing products.
  • Xanthan Gum: This is an essential thickening agent and stabilizer that enhances the structure of baked goods, making them less crumbly.

The combination of these ingredients creates a balanced flour blend that can be used in a variety of recipes ranging from cookies to bread. Understanding the role of each ingredient allows cooks to make informed substitutions and modifications as needed.

Measuring Techniques

Accurate measuring is essential when utilizing Cup4Cup flour blend. Since it acts like traditional all-purpose flour, precise measurements are crucial for ensuring desired results. A scale can provide the best accuracy, allowing for consistent weight measurements. If a scale is not available, the following steps will aid in proper measuring:

  • Fluff the Flour: Before scooping, stir the flour in the container to aerate it. This prevents packing.
  • Spoon and Level: Use a spoon to transfer the flour to your measuring cup. Avoid scooping directly, which can lead to too much flour.
  • Level Off: Use a straight edge like a knife to level the flour without pressing it down.

Employing these techniques can minimize variability and promote uniformity in your baked goods.

Storage Recommendations

Proper storage of Cup4Cup flour blend is key to maintaining its freshness and usability. Ideally, this blend should be stored in an airtight container to protect it from moisture and contaminants. Here are some specific storage tips:

  • Cool, Dry Place: Store the flour in a cool and dry environment to prevent spoilage.
  • Refrigeration or Freezing: If a longer shelf life is desired, consider refrigerating or freezing the blend. This helps preserve its freshness for extended periods.
  • Check Expiration: Always monitor the expiration date on the packaging. If the flour has a rancid smell, it is best to dispose of it.

By following these storage recommendations, the quality of Cup4Cup flour blend can be sustained, ensuring that it remains effective for various cooking and baking applications.
